Why These Are the Top Walk-in Tubs Contractors in Widener

The walk-in tub market for residents of Widener, Arkansas, is entirely served by regional contractors from larger cities, primarily Memphis, TN (approx. 50 miles away) and Jonesboro, AR (approx. 70 miles away). Due to the specialized nature of the service and the travel distance involved, competition is moderate but serviceable. The average quality of available providers is high, as only established companies with the capacity for a wider service area can operate effectively in this rural market. Typical pricing for a complete walk-in tub solution (tub unit plus professional installation) in this region generally starts between **$5,000 and $10,000**. The final cost is highly variable and depends on the tub model (basic soaker vs. hydrotherapy), the complexity of the installation (existing plumbing/electrical conditions), and whether any additional bathroom modifications (reinforced walls, new flooring, grab bars) are required. Most reputable companies offer free in-home estimates to provide accurate pricing. Financing options are commonly available through these providers to help manage the investment.

Frequently Asked Questions About Walk-in Tubs in Widener

Get answers to common questions about walk-in tubs services in Widener, Arkansas.

1What is the typical cost range for a walk-in tub installation in Widener, Arkansas, and are there any local factors that affect the price?

In the Widener area, a complete walk-in tub purchase and professional installation typically ranges from $5,000 to $15,000, depending on the model's features and the complexity of your bathroom layout. Local factors include the potential for older home plumbing in St. Francis County, which may require updates, and the general cost of labor and materials in Eastern Arkansas. We always recommend getting itemized quotes from local providers to understand all potential costs upfront.

2How long does a full walk-in tub installation take for a homeowner in Widener, and are there seasonal considerations for scheduling?

A standard professional installation in Widener usually takes 1 to 3 days, assuming no major structural or plumbing modifications are needed. A key seasonal consideration for Arkansas is our hot, humid summers; scheduling during spring or fall can be more comfortable if your home's ventilation is limited. Furthermore, planning ahead of the winter rainy season is wise to ensure timely completion and avoid potential delays from regional weather.

3Are there specific permits or regulations in Widener or Arkansas I need to be aware of for installing a walk-in tub?

While Widener itself may not have unique city codes, Arkansas state plumbing codes and building standards must be followed. A reputable local installer will typically handle securing any necessary permits from St. Francis County. It's crucial to ensure your provider is licensed and insured in Arkansas, as this guarantees the work will be inspected for safety and compliance, protecting your home's value.

4What should I look for when choosing a local walk-in tub service provider in the Widener area?

Prioritize providers with a proven physical presence in Eastern Arkansas, verifiable local references, and proper Arkansas licensing. Ask specifically about their experience with the water types common in our region, as mineral content can affect tub jets and heaters. A trustworthy company will offer a free, in-home consultation to assess your specific bathroom and discuss options suited to our climate and your needs.

5I'm concerned about the tub door seal and mold in our humid Arkansas climate. Is this a common issue?

This is a very common and valid concern given Widener's humidity. High-quality walk-in tubs are designed with rigorous, leak-proof door seals that, when properly installed, prevent water escape. To combat ambient humidity and mold, choose a model with built-in antimicrobial surfaces and ensure your bathroom has adequate ventilation, such as an ADA-compliant exhaust fan, which a qualified local installer can assess and recommend.
